The Rise of Steamy Literature: A Modern Phenomenon

Steamy literature has taken the book world by storm. Adult fiction has seen a shift, with passionate narratives gaining popularity. Book sales of steamy tales have doubled, showing a growing appetite for this genre3.

From Bodice-Rippers to BookTok: The Evolution of Sexy Reading

Erotic literature’s journey has been fascinating. In the 1990s, Virgin Publishing’s Black Lace imprint sold well, paving the way for today’s spicy reads3.

Now, over 60% of books read last year involve some spice content4. Fan fiction and online platforms have driven this evolution.

Exploring Different Genres and Tropes in Erotic Literature

Erotic literature offers a diverse landscape of genres and tropes. It caters to various tastes and preferences. Adult fiction spans from contemporary romance to paranormal encounters9.

Dark romance blends suspense and thriller elements with intense passion. Mafia love stories explore dangerous liaisons in gritty underworld settings. These sub-genres add excitement to steamy tales10.

Tropes shape erotic literature significantly. The enemies-to-lovers trope turns rivalry into romance with emotional depth. Age gap relationships add complexity and taboo to adult fiction10.

Erotic romance celebrates bodies and pleasure without objectification. It empowers readers to explore their desires. These stories feature adult characters and explicit scenes integral to plot development11.
